Department for Education written question – answered on 28th January 2015.
To ask Her Majesty’s Government how many children in England do not attend primary or secondary school on a full-time basis.
According to the January 2014 school census (see table attached), all children of compulsory school age in primary schools who are on the school roll attend full time. The table can also be found online as Table 1a of the national tables at https://www.gov.uk/government/statistics/schools-pupils-and-their-characteristics-january-2014
There are 90 pupils in secondary schools of compulsory school age who are taught part time. The Department for Education does not collect data on the number of children receiving elective home education.
